Mario Fernández Osorio is a Level III football coach with over seven years of experience in Madrid grassroots football. He has led teams at C.D. San Roque E.F.F. and A.D. Torrejón C.F. across categories ranging from U11 to U19, achieving four promotions and three international titles with the PROVIMAD C.F. selection. In addition to his coaching work, he has served as an analyst at Getafe C.F., giving him a unique perspective that combines on-the-pitch vision with data analysis. With a degree in Computer Engineering from UOC and a Higher Diploma in Multiplatform Application Development, he bridges technical football knowledge with modern digital tools.
